Fixed the 32-bit issues and removed the checks on header and secret length. I agree with Brijesh that those are best left to the PSP, which returns somewhat helpful errors if either are incorrect. Having a check in QEMU might be a handy hint for developers who are trying to formulate a valid secret, but it is easy enough to find the requirements in the spec. This way we do not need to worry about the secret format changing in future versions. > AMD SEV allows a guest owner to inject a secret blob > into the memory of a virtual machine. The secret is > encrypted with the SEV Transport Encryption Key and > integrity is guaranteed with the Transport Integrity > Key.
